making granola without sugar?
Dh and I are doing a 21-day vegan/daniel-type diet. I'm wanting to make some granola for our breakfast, but can't use any sugar/honey/molasses/maple syrup. I thought about toasting the oats/nuts/etc without any sweeteners, but didn't know if it would burn it? Anybody make their own granola without sweeteners?

Re: making granola without sugar?
use unsweetened applesauce...usually 1/2 cup or so works just enough to lightly moisten everything.

Re: making granola without sugar?
You could just make a muesli, which doesn't even need to stick together, and soak it overnight in almond milk. You could toss frozen or dried berries in the next morning.
